> >> I want to make a video with still images. I have big images (bigger 
> >> than PAL) and I want to panning and zoomming to make an animation.
> >> This is an example of what I want to do with cinelerra:
> >> http://sg1screw.altervista.org/index.php?page=tr001&l=en
> >> Is it possibile using only still images? 
> > yes
> 
> How?
> I've created an images list with 100 frames of the same image (2848 x 
> 2136 pixels).

You do not do that. You import only one origintal image in it's original
size and use camera x/y/z to pan and zoom trough it.
